The Baku City Circuit is a street circuit located in the capital city of Azerbaijan, Baku. The circuit is home to the Azerbaijan Grand Prix, which is part of the Formula One World Championship. The circuit was first built in 2016 and has been the host of the Azerbaijan Grand Prix since then.

History and Construction of the Circuit

Motorsports in Baku has a long history, with the first car race being held in 1912. However, it wasn’t until 2016 that the Baku City Circuit was built to host the Azerbaijan Grand Prix. 

The circuit was designed by Hermann Tilke and has a unique layout that includes a mix of both fast and tight sections. The circuit is 6.003 km long and has 20 turns.

Circuit Guide

First Grand Prix

2016

Number of Laps

51

Circuit Length

6.003km

Race Distance

306.049km

Lap Record

1:43.009 Charles Leclerc (2019)

Famous features of the Baku City Circuit

  • The circuit features a long straight that runs along the Baku Boulevard, giving drivers the opportunity to reach high speeds
  • The circuit also includes a tight section through the Old City, where drivers must navigate through narrow streets and tight turns
  • The circuit features a number of challenging turns, including the tight Turn 8 and the high-speed Turn 15
  • The circuit also offers spectacular views of the Caspian Sea and Baku’s Old City
  • The circuit is also known for its challenging pit lane entry and exit.

Racing at the Baku City Circuit

The Baku City Circuit is the host of the Azerbaijan Grand Prix, which is a part of the Formula One World Championship. The circuit’s layout offers a unique challenge for drivers, with a mix of both fast and tight sections. The circuit’s long straight allows for high speeds, while the tight section through the Old City requires precision and skill. 

Some of the notable moments in the circuit’s history include Lewis Hamilton’s win in 2017, and the dramatic finish in 2018 where Sebastian Vettel and Valtteri Bottas collided on the final lap.

Winners at Azerbaijan Grand Prix

These are the drivers who won the Azerbaijan Grand Prix in previous years (from 2017-2022):

  • 2017: Daniel Ricciardo (Red Bull Racing)
  • 2018: Lewis Hamilton (Mercedes)
  • 2019: Valtteri Bottas (Mercedes)
  • 2020: Canceled due to COVID-19 pandemic
  • 2021: Sergio Pérez (Red Bull Racing)
  • 2022: Max Verstappen (Red Bull Racing)
